Yunfei Fu is affiliated with the University of Science and Technology of China in China. The primary fields of study focus on Earth and Planetary Sciences and Environmental Science, with significant contributions to Atmospheric Science, Global and Planetary Change, Environmental Engineering,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, and Water Science and Technology.
